Audi Field: A True Home for DC United

A big part of DC United's identity is its home stadium, Audi Field, which is located right in the Buzzard Point neighborhood of Washington, D.C. This stadium, opened in 2018, was a really important step for the team, giving them a purpose-built home designed specifically for soccer. It’s a place where the energy of the crowd can truly be felt, and that's something fans really appreciate.

Before Audi Field, the team played at RFK Stadium, which was a historic venue but perhaps not quite as intimate for soccer matches. The move to Audi Field marked a new chapter, allowing for a more modern fan experience and a closer connection between the supporters and the players. It’s a pretty big deal for a club to have its own dedicated ground, you know.

On match days, Audi Field absolutely buzzes with activity. The stands are filled with fans wearing black and red, waving flags, and singing chants. The stadium's design keeps the noise in, making for an incredibly loud and exciting atmosphere that opponents often find quite challenging. It’s almost like the stadium itself is another player on the field, helping to push the team forward, and that's a cool thing to see.

The Passionate Supporters: The Heart of DC United

You can't talk about DC United without talking about its fans, who are, in a way, the very soul of the club. The supporters' groups, like the Screaming Eagles and the Barra Brava, are known for their incredible dedication and loud presence at every home game. They bring drums, smoke, and non-stop singing, creating a spectacle that's almost as entertaining as the game itself, honestly.

These groups often gather before matches, marching together to Audi Field, building anticipation and camaraderie along the way. It’s a powerful display of loyalty and a deep love for the team, and it shows just how much this club means to them. This kind of fan culture is a huge part of what makes attending a DC United game such a unique experience, you know.

The Team's Place in History

DC United holds a special spot in the history of Major League Soccer, being one of the league's original clubs and, for a long time, its most successful. In the early years of MLS, DC United was a dominant force, winning multiple championships and setting a high standard for the league. This early success really helped to put soccer on the map in the United States, you know.

The team's rich history is a source of great pride for its fans. They remember the legendary players and the unforgettable matches that have shaped the club's journey. This sense of history adds another layer of depth to supporting the team; it's not just about the current season, but about being part of something that has a long and storied past.
